I saw these white fluid (bumps) on edge. Is it regular and temporary, or should I be concerned about it? Also, there are some fluids (small bumps), same as skin color below those white. I have attached pictures of the same. Please help.
Hello,
Welcome to icliniq.com.
I understand your concern. From the pictures attached (attachments removed to protect the patient's identity), the white node raised along the edge is pearly penile papules, and those beneath are ectopic sebaceous glands. Both conditions are harmless and seen in a lot of males. It is not a disease or is sexually transmitted. It does not pose any problem and does not require treatment. If a person still wants treatment fractional CO2 laser can be helpful. I hope this clears your question. Thank you.
